What Exactly is a Face Wash? 🧼💧

A face wash is typically a water-based product designed to remove dirt, oil, and impurities from the skin. It’s often formulated with foaming agents like sulfates, which create a lather when mixed with water. This lather helps to lift away grime and leave your skin feeling fresh and clean. 🌸💦

Face washes are great for daily use, especially if you have oily or combination skin. They can help control excess oil and prevent breakouts. However, some face washes can be drying, so it’s important to choose one that suits your skin type. 🍃💪

The Lowdown on Cleansers: More Than Meets the Eye 🧼🔍

Cleansers, on the other hand, come in various forms such as gels, creams, and even oils. Unlike face washes, cleansers are often more hydrating and gentle on the skin. They are designed to cleanse without stripping your skin of its natural oils. 🍊💧

Cleansers are ideal for all skin types, including sensitive skin. They often contain ingredients like hyaluronic acid and glycerin, which help to moisturize and soothe the skin. If you’re looking for a product that cleanses while also providing hydration, a cleanser might be the way to go. 🌺💖

Choosing the Right Product for Your Skin 🧐🌟

Now that you know the key differences, how do you choose the right product for your skin? Here are a few tips:

  • Oily Skin: Opt for a face wash that contains salicylic acid or tea tree oil to control oil and prevent acne. 🌿🚫
  • Dry Skin: Go for a hydrating cleanser with ingredients like ceramides and hyaluronic acid to lock in moisture. 💧🌈
  • Sensitive Skin: Choose a gentle cleanser that is fragrance-free and hypoallergenic to avoid irritation. 🌸😌
  • Combination Skin: Use a face wash in the morning to control oil and a hydrating cleanser at night to nourish your skin. 🌞🌙

The Future of Skincare: Innovations in Cleansing 🚀🔬

The skincare industry is always evolving, and the world of cleansing is no exception. We’re seeing more innovative products that combine the benefits of both face washes and cleansers. For example, micellar water and cleansing balms offer gentle yet effective cleansing without the need for harsh foaming agents. 🌟🧬

Additionally, there’s a growing trend towards natural and organic ingredients. Brands are focusing on sustainable practices and using plant-based formulas that are kind to both your skin and the environment. 🌱🌍
